Title :
A hybrid approach that combines macro basis functions and ray tracing algorithms for the analysis of large radiation and scattering problems

Abstract :
The proposed approach combines the accuracy of the conventional rigorous methods with the flexibility of the high-frequency ray-tracing based techniques to handle complex real-world problems. We have obtained excellent results for a wide variety of test cases and we believe that the method is especially well suited for the analysis of large antennas, arrays and scattering problems for which rigorous methods cannot be applied.
